Fertility Fund Charitable Trust has been established to assist people financially to undertake fertility treatment.

1 in 4 New Zealanders will face infertility when trying to start a family. Of those seeking help many will not be able to access publicly funded treatment, due to their age or cause of infertility. Or the fact that they have had a child previously.
“Every week I talk to patients who cannot afford fertility treatment or need to ‘wait’ for publicly funded treatment, when their biological clock is telling them that time is paramount.
These stories are heart breaking and as individuals we can only do so much. But as a group, a collective, we can make a real difference to families throughout New Zealand.
We believe that everyone deserves the chance to have a family. As an organisation we felt a Fertility Fund was really important.”
A diagnosis of infertility is devastating. Accessing fertility treatment needn't be. – Dr Andrew Murray, Medical Director, Fertility Associates.
